Federal Gulf Coast Response to Hurricanes Katrina and Rita

Nearly 700 FEMA Urban Search and Rescue personnel are on the ground in Texas, and more than 500 Urban Search and Rescue personnel are on the ground in Louisiana, including 118 personnel in Lake Charles,Louisiana performing search and rescue missions.

U.S. Coast Guard Auxiliary units prepare for Hurricane Rita

As Hurricane Rita drives its way to the Texas Gulf Coast, the United States Coast Guard Auxiliary Units in the Texas Gulf Region have been busy repositioning surface and air assets as well as preparing their personnel to be ready to respond...
